CHENNAI: Former AIADMK leader and once close aide of former Chief Minister J Jayalalitha, VK Sasikala, on Thursday criticised the ruling DMK, claiming that dynastic governance in the State would soon come to an end and be replaced by what she described as a “people’s government.”

During the press conference, Sasikala alleged that since the DMK assumed power in Tamil Nadu, the State has witnessed a steady rise in crime incidents.

She said Tiruttani incident reflects deteriorating law and order.
